Ver Mensaje Individual
  #1 (permalink)  
Antiguo 22/09/2013, 20:14
Avatar de fco85
fco85
 
Fecha de Ingreso: septiembre-2012
Ubicación: Orizaba, ver.
Mensajes: 10
Antigüedad: 12 años, 3 meses
Puntos: 1
Pregunta Insertar Registros con Foreach

Hola a todos a continuacion les explicare mi problema al cual quiero dar solucion y espero ue con su ayuda lo lagrare.

Tengo una base de datos MySQL con varias tablas una de ellas es una que se llama conceptos en esta tengo varios campos (Id, idFor, piezas, concepto, precio y total), ahora debido al funcionamiento de mi sistema necesito reinsertar algunos registros nuevamente dependiendo si tiene el mismo numero de IdFor(que es un numero que se relaciona con otra tabla), hay varios registros que comparten el mismo identificador o numero idFor, a veces 2, 5, 7 esto es variable.

Lo que he intentado hasta ahora para volver a insertar estos registros es primero hacer una consulta con el numero de identifiador igual y los almaceno en array mediante un ciclo while:

Código PHP:
Ver original
  1. $consulta_conceptos="Select * from conceptos where idFor = '$id'";
  2. $Query=mysql_query($consulta_conceptos,$link)or die("Error: ".mysql_error());
  3.    
  4. while($Res1=mysql_fetch_array($Query))

hasta aca ya mis registros esta almacenados en un arreglo pero ahora no se bien como extraer cada egistro por campo para poderlos reinsertarlos de nuevo pero con un nuevo idFor.

estaba pensando hacerlo mediante un ciclo foreach, pero no se si sea la mejor opcion y si sea la correcta, es ahora cuando pido su opinion y ayuda o culquier consejo que me de una IDEA de como solucionarlo.


Saludos y espero sus respuestas gracias de antemano.